Taxonomic Classification
| Rank | Chalk Maple | Pale Moonsnail |
|---|---|---|
| Kingdom | Plantae (Plants) | Animalia (Animals) |
| Phylum | Magnoliophyta (Flowering Plants) | Mollusca (Mollusks) |
| Class | Magnoliopsida (Dicots) | Gastropoda (Gastropoda) |
| Order | Sapindales (Sapindales) | Littorinimorpha (Littorinimorpha) |
| Family | Sapindaceae | Naticidae |
| Genus | Acer | Euspira |
| Species | Acer leucoderme | Euspira pallida |
